Bowden's highlight at Oldham came in November 2021 as he scored from 25-yards against Exeter City which was nominated for the Sky Bet League Two Goal of the Month award. Also got 5 assists in his 25 appearances for Oldham in the first half of the season, totalling 1,815 minutes - a successful loan.
